Solution

The correct option is C equal
The radical axis of 2 circles is the locus of point from where length of tangent segments to both the circles is equal. Also, the radical axis is perpendicular to the line joining the centres of both the circles and its distance form the centre of C1 is proportional to the radius of C1. Hence, if radical axis bisects the line joining centers of both the circles, they have equal radii.
